Noob, mods?

Well I just got into a 2011 335i with the premium and sport package. I've looked around on a few sites and seen quite a bit about the JB3, JB4, and downpipes. My car is under warranty and from what I've read, just about any tuning done to the car will throw a code and void my warranty. What are some mods I can do to my car without voiding anything? I don't have a problem with removing them before I take it in, but is there anything else I will need to do to be sure I stay in my warranty? Thanks for any help!

Your best her probably is to grab the JB4 Stage2 as it comes with code reading and clearing and full steering wheel controls, so its a pretty awesome upgrade to the car and install is pretty simple. I would budget around 45min the first time.

When going in to the dealer for maintenance you can set it to map0 (JB4 off) and if going for major warranty work you can just remove it.
